  3. The Edgar Wallace Mysteries is a British second-feature film series mainly produced at Merton Park Studios for Anglo-Amalgamated. There were 48 films in the series, which were released between 1960 and 1965. The series was screened as The Edgar Wallace Mystery Theatre on television in the United States.

The Edgar Wallace mysteries are a series of nearly 50 films, all 55-60 minute B-movies, produced at the Merton Park studios in South West London between 1960 and 1965, adapted from the huge body of work produced by Edgar Wallace in the first couple of decades of the 20th century, before his death in 1932.
